原创 5.Spring屬性注入-DI

給 Bean 的屬性賦值(注入) 通過構造方法設置值. 設置注入(通過 set 方法) <!-- 1. 如果屬性是基本數據類型或 String 等簡單 --> <bean id="peo" class="com.buendia

原创 1.mybatisplus簡介定位

MybatisPlus簡介 只做增強不做改變 開發MyBatis Plus: jar/依賴 數據表(student) 類(Student) MyBatis配置文件:mybatis.xml(沒有具體配置信息,因爲會放入到

原创 3.Spring環境搭建

Spring基本環境搭建 導入 jar 四個核心包一個日誌包(commons-logging) 在 src 下新建 applicationContext.xml 文件名稱和路徑自定義 記住 Spring 容器 Ap

原创 java容器(集合)使用

版權聲明:本文爲博主原創文章,未經博主允許不得轉載。https://blog.csdn.net/qq_44061725/article/details/98660888 本文爲博主自身總結,僅供參考.如有錯誤,歡迎各位指正,謝謝

原创 4.Spring創建對象

Spring 創建對象的三種方式 通過構造方法創建 無參構造創建:默認情況. 有參構造創建:需要明確配置 需要在類中提供有參構造方法 在 applicationContext.xml 中設置調用哪個構造方法創建對象 如果設

原创 2.IoC簡介

IoC 中文名稱:控制反轉 英文名稱:(Inversion of Control) IoC 是什麼? IoC 完成的事情原先由程序員主動通過 new 實例化對象事情,轉交給 Spring 負責 控制反轉中控制指的是:控制類的對

原创 14.三種方式的註解注入

三種方式的註解注入 @Autowired(spring提供的) 自動裝配 : 常用於三層組件(4個註冊+掃描器) 注意:@Autowired從IoC容器中,根據類型(byType)自動注入(沒有調用setXxx()方法)

原创 4.接口綁定-多參傳遞

MyBatis 接口綁定方案及多參數傳遞 作用:實現創建一個接口後把mapper.xml由mybatis生成接口的實現類,通過調用接口對象就可以獲取 mapper.xml 中編寫的 sql 後面 mybatis 和 spring

原创 5.Mybatis動態SQL

動態SQL 根據不同的條件需要執行不同的 SQL 命令,稱爲動態 SQL MyBatis 中動態 SQL 在 mapper.xml 中添加邏輯判斷等 mapper.xml文件對應的接口文件: package com.bjsxt

原创 1.Mybatis環境搭建及三種查詢方式(eclipse-jar方式)

什麼是框架 框架:軟件的半成品.未解決問題制定的一套約束,在提供功能基礎上進行擴充. 框架中一些不能被封裝的代碼(變量),需要使用框架者新建一個xml 文件,在文件中添加變量內容. 需要建立特定位置和特定名稱的配置文件. 需要

原创 6.Mabatis整合Spring

使用 Spring 簡化 MyBatis 導 入mybatis所有jar和spring基本包,spring-jdbc,spring-tx,spring-aop,spring-web,spring 整合 mybatis 的包(m

原创 11.配置的Bean的作用域

Bean的作用域 xml中通過bean標籤的scope屬性(5個取值)來設置 scope常用的兩個取值: singleton單例(默認)/prototype(多例) 二者分別的執行時機(產生bean創建對象的時機):

原创 3.Mybatis簡單的增刪改

MyBatis 實現新增 概念複習 功能:從應用程序角度出發,軟件具有哪些功能 業務:完成功能時的邏輯.對應 Service 中一個方法 事務:從數據庫角度出發,完成業務時需要執行的 SQL 集合,統稱一個事務 事務回滾.

原创 2.贈送方法簡單使用及注意

MybatisPlus-註解 實體類中的三個註解 @TableName("student") //類名如果和表名不一樣,必須指定表名,一樣可以省略 @TableId(value = "stuno",type = IdT

原创 8.多表查詢

MyBatis 實現多表查詢 Mybatis 實現多表查詢方式 業務裝配. 對__兩個表編寫單表查詢語句__,在業務(Service)把查詢的兩個結果進行關聯 使用AutoMapping特性,在實現兩表聯合查詢時通過別名完